Jim Rutledge was at the Blarney last night in Toledo for a signing and tasting. I had never been to one of these before so I rounded up 4 buddies and we made a day trip out of it. Jim spoke for an hour and we really enjoyed his talk. One of my buddies has been home brewing for 20+ years and he was asking Jim one question after another. When he was done talking, Jim signed bottles of the private bottling (OBSV recipe) that the Blarney had recently acquired. All of my buddies purchased a bottle but I got three of them. I'm going to donate one to a local auction and keep the two for myself.

Then this morning, my local liquor store called me. I gave him a wish list so he could work with his distributors. He was able to obtain a Stagg for me. I can't wait to crack that one open.

Went to go pick up my the 2 20 years and 1 rye, store owner had been holding it for me and I paid for it over the phone. When I got there he went to get the box and couldn't find it. He asked an employee where it was and the guy said that the person came in yesterday and got it. I guess the some one came in just said they had some Pappy on hold, and the clerk said oh, you must be the one that paid for it already, went and got the box, gave it to the customer and away he went. Store owner was pissed, asked if he could have a day to go over tapes and try and find the person before he credited my card. Moral of the story don't prepay, I called the credit card company and it shouldn't be a problem getting the funds back, but not looking good at getting any 20 years this year.
